301023 2004-12-09 01:02:00 I am not sure how to stop these updates from downloading once they have started but you could try going into Services and stopping it in there:

Start>Control Panel>Administrative Tools>Services>Automatic Updates>Stop.

If you don't want it updating change the Startup Type to Disable.
